VR Interaction Fundamentals
In this course, VR Interaction Fundamentals, you will learn foundational knowledge of interactive VR. First, you will learn how to set up a VR Player Character. Next, you will create several types of interactable objects including buttons, throwables, and handheld shooting weapons. Finally, you will add a VR User Interface for a scoring system. When you’re finished with this Unity 3D and SteamVR course, you’ll not only create several VR Games, but also learn how you can apply these skills to create a variety of Interactive VR experiences. Software and Hardware required: Unity 3D, SteamVR Plugin, HTC Vive.
